Why Did Plants Need To Live In Water During The Middle Paleozoic. Middle silurian and early devonian vascular plants lacked roots or leaves and were confined to creeping along the ground. Several different kinds of organisms adapted independently to life on land, primarily during the middle paleozoic. This freed plants from the need of external water for sexual reproduction and enabled them to expand into drier upland and primary. Basically, seedless vascular plants require water for gamete transfer, and have the intervening gametophyte generation before zygote. Plants evolved more complex vascular systems, allowing them to grow to larger sizes.
